STI Testing

Undergoing a sexually transmitted infection assessment might seem somewhat stressful, but knowing what happens in advance helps to lessen any worries . Usually , the process includes a quick medical history and possibly a physical copyrightination . The doctor can take fluids like blood, urine, or swabs to check for the presence of STIs. To prepare {you're ready, remember to stay hydrated if a urine sample is required {and inform your doctor all your past medical conditions. Don't hesitate to ask anything you have .

Typical Sexually Infections : Signs , Testing & Therapy Options

Many transmitted diseases (STIs) can present with minimal signs , or sometimes none at all time. Frequent STIs, such as gonorrhea , syphilis, and the virus, often require regular copyrightination. Females may experience unusual vaginal , discomfort during voiding , or pelvic ache . Guys might see sore peeing, secretion from the private parts, or lesions . Screening is typically performed through a simple serum test or swab of the affected region . Management alternatives differ depending on the specific infection , but often involve antibiotics for bacterial diseases or suppressant drugs for infectious illnesses. Quick detection and treatment are essential to stop complications and subsequent passage.
